Cerro Portachuelo
Cerro Portachuelo is a peak in Corregimiento David, David District, Chiriquí Province and has an elevation of 154 metres. Cerro Portachuelo is situated nearby to the neighborhood Las Marías, as well as near Villa Adriana.Places in the Area

David, known as David City in colonial times, is a city and corregimiento in western Panama. It is the capital of the Chiriquí Province and has an estimated population of 82,907 inhabitants as confirmed in 2013.
